Transaction 966e56fccc924ef029fb3cea136e460fae92cd456983cfc61ebd4d8b41058f2a

101 Input
2 Outputs
  • 966e56fccc924ef029fb3cea136e460fae92cd456983cfc61ebd4d8b41058f2a:0
  • value  975357
    address  3Lj9a1PK8m5myKcNsRWB8FtUTfpjHpAPRz
  • 966e56fccc924ef029fb3cea136e460fae92cd456983cfc61ebd4d8b41058f2a:1
  • value  478132927
    address  32u7eCGepGNd9MiHvCuub5o2MBk5nVRLSz